Muleyslyr:

Currently in Arizona you can hunt any zone (except 13B) with an Archery Only tag which is sold over the counter and unlimited. This tag is good for one deer during that respective year which runs from January 1st to December 31st.

Now there are really 3 different hunt times in the state. When you buy your tag in January, you can bowhunt the desert zones only from Janaury 1st through the 31st. If you did not fill your tag, you can hunt any zone (except 13B) during the Aug/Sep hunt. If you still don't fill your tag, you can use it during the the pre-rut hunt (desert units only) the last two weeks of December. Did I confuse you yet? :)

Basically, if you kill a buck in January you are done for the year until next January so you better make sure it's a good one. But, if you don't arrow one in January or Aug/Sept, you could hunt the last two weeks of December...say the 31st, kill a buck, then shoot another the next day providing you buy a new tag.
